Let’s look at an ExampleLet’s look at an ExampleFrom the From the IHE Radiology User’s HandbookIHE Radiology User’s Handbook
Suppose you’re buying a modality (see Suppose you’re buying a modality (see Chapter 1Chapter 1))
Suppose your integration strategy has identified two key goals:Suppose your integration strategy has identified two key goals: Reducing/Preventing ErrorsReducing/Preventing Errors Improving Throughput/TurnaroundImproving Throughput/Turnaround
Reviewing the Profile Benefits (see Reviewing the Profile Benefits (see Section 1.1.1Section 1.1.1):): Scheduled Workflow ProfileScheduled Workflow Profile has a significant impact on both goals: has a significant impact on both goals:
Prevents Prevents manual data entry errorsmanual data entry errors & & saves timesaves time at the modality console by at the modality console by downloading patient demographics and study details from the RIS (MWL)downloading patient demographics and study details from the RIS (MWL)
Prevents lost studies & time wasted re-scanning by confirming PACS receipt of images to avoid accidental deletion (Storage Commitment);
And saves more time because confirmation is automatic and electronic Reduces missing or irrelevant priors by storing a full set of accurate patient
and study identifiers and details in each study object (Store) Reduces delays in the reporting process by notifying the RIS of exams in
progress and ready to read (MPPS)
